Output 515c65148c8893bdd9378ff3d9045c69948e2eaca783e07a5dc941794ea01ab7:2

value
130730889
script pubkey
OP_HASH160 OP_PUSHBYTES_20 595b24c2d81ba0df52f1f209971035142d197609 OP_EQUAL
address
39qVFPGynrfY2PnM4jzms568V9PtyCEJnf
transaction
515c65148c8893bdd9378ff3d9045c69948e2eaca783e07a5dc941794ea01ab7
spent
true